A top basketball recruit faces career-changing decision, caught between FBI, NCAA and NBA

As an NBA deadline approaches, Brian Bowen still awaits an NCAA decision, his basketball future on hold.

Bowen, who transferred from Louisville to South Carolina during his freshman season after being caught up in the FBI's investigation into college basketball, entered the 2018 NBA draft but did not sign with an agent, giving himself the option of withdrawing from the draft and returning to school. The 6-7 forward, who was a Class of 2017 5-star recruit coming out of La Lumiere School in Indiana, has until Wednesday at 11:59 p.m., the deadline for leaving the draft and returning to school, to make that decision.
